**Q: How do we trace a request across Lanternfall's microservices?**

Every inbound request at the Gatewick edge receives a trace ID that propagates through headers to Orbit, Ledgerline, and the notification tier. If a span is missing, check that the middleware shim is enabled in the service manifest before blaming the collector. When reconstructing a trace for the sealed audit archive, you will need the vault's recovery passphrase, which is recorded immediately below.

vault phrase of badug-fahag = ralwyn-jorax

Leadership Review Briefing — Annual Billing Transition

Finance team: Vellmore Systems proposes migrating Cartwheel subscribers from monthly to annual billing beginning next quarter. Modeling by Priya Handel's group shows improved cash predictability and a modest churn reduction, offset by short-term revenue recognition shifts. Deferred revenue schedules will need restatement. The confidential planning note follows below.

board note of kahag-kagep: Gross margin on Quenix came in at 10 percent against a plan of 10 percent. Only 7 of the 100 pilot accounts renewed Quenix, so a churn review is set for January 1.

New folks: if reconciliation flags sub-cent mismatches, it's almost always rounding mode drift, not a data problem. Coinlane converts at six decimal places internally and rounds half-even at display time. Mismatches appear when a downstream service rounds half-up instead. First check the daily drift dashboard; anything under 0.5 cents per thousand transactions is tolerable. Above that, restart the conversion workers so they re-read config, then re-run reconciliation. The conversion service's expected configuration values are as follows.

service settings:
ulaath:
  log_level: error
  metrics_host: metrics.ulaath.qorvellabs.internal
  pool_size: 4

Action item (from the Quillhook outage postmortem): we're finally moving the legacy cron jobs into the Driftway workflow engine, and this affects you if your plugin registers scheduled tasks. The old crontab shim goes away at the end of the quarter, so plugins will need to declare schedules via the Driftway manifest instead. It's honestly less fiddly than cron syntax once you get used to it. Migration guide, examples, and the deprecation timeline are all collected here.

wiki page, hahap-yafof: https://grafana.qorvelsoft.test/job